It’s a week since Cornerstone attended the ‘BelFast Forward Conference’ and as evidence of its impact as a team, we are still talking about some of the powerful ideas that were communicated and wrestling with ‘what does this mean for us as a business’.

If I was to summarise one overarching idea that tied everything together it would be the word ‘connection’. Vishaan Chakrabarti’s presentation used the subheading ‘Designing Cities of Connection’ to explain, with great skill, how the common thread that runs through great cities and world-class architecture is that they create opportunities for people to interact with each other.

This may seem simple but it is clear to see that, in terms of architecture and urban planning, this has not been a priority over recent decades. However it was encouraging that there was unanimous support in the room from local government, developers, not-for-profits and, most importantly residents, to see Belfast become a city that makes human connections a priority.
